Transaction 84687524ff5f7bca210e76e10a379898c0bd8600c49c6710937b838b0fe48808

1 Input
2 Outputs
  • 84687524ff5f7bca210e76e10a379898c0bd8600c49c6710937b838b0fe48808:0
  • value  3000000000
    address  33TyWEXc9TRFUJ7mpbwk3TSKvc51MMZES4
  • 84687524ff5f7bca210e76e10a379898c0bd8600c49c6710937b838b0fe48808:1
  • value  999973946
    address  3QuABifawNRVDNNssHL2do1Yn4twgiaktm